Inspection of excess pressure propagation in the zone of gas entrapment below the capillary fringed set in 2D FE-model based on Richards equation. The extended model accounting for gas entrapment was evaluated against an explicit 2-phase model, laboratory experiments and field observations. The influence of hydraulic hysteresis on unsaturated soils FE analysesl the construction stages and the impounding of an ideal dike. The differences produced by hydraulic hysteresis in the distribution of pore water pressure, displacement and stress fields are discussed.
